[Wikimediaindia-l] 3 more Malayalam Wikipedia WikiAcademies this month - Kannur , Kottayam & Kasaragod

2010-10-21 Thread CherianTinu Abraham
Hi,
Achal Prabhala had once casually but rightly asked , Are Malayalam
Wikipedians "on steroids" ? I think I will have to agree with his remarks
:)

After the success of 5 Malayalam Wikiacademy this year, 3 more are planned
for this month of October alone.

The 5th WikiAcademy was held at Kozhikode (Calicut) on Oct 10, 2010.
http://ml.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wikipedia:Calicut_wikipedia_Academy_1
This Wikipedia workshop was attended by over 76 Wiki enthusiasts.

The upcoming Wikiacademies on this month of October are

6) Kannur ( Oct 30, 2010)
http://ml.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wikipedia:Kannur_wikipedia_Academy_1
Venue : S.S.A Hall, Municipal Higher Secondary School, Kannur.

7) Kottayam ( Oct 30, 2010)
http://ml.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wikipedia:Kottayam_wikipedia_Academy_1
Venue : Baker Memorial HSS Kottayam Auditorium

8) Kasaragod ( Oct 31, 2010)
http://ml.wikipedia.org/wiki/Wikipedia:Kasargod_wikipedia_Academy_1
Venue :District Resource centre i...@school Project Kasaragod (DRC
Kasaragod),Near
Govt Guest House Kasaragod

This will cover 6 of 14 districts of Kerala state. There are plans for Wiki
Academies for the rest of the districts in the coming months. AFAIK, at
least 3 more are in pipeline in November.

> Citizens will continue to work on the task of conceiving a digital  era that
> is sustainable and benefits everybody. The oXcars will be followed  by the
> 3-day FCForum, the 2nd  International Forum on Access to Culture  and
> Knowledge in the Digital Era, which is organised by EXGAE together with  the
> international FCForum platform, in collaboration with Arts Santa  Mònica.
> 
> The FCForum 2010 will assemble the main organisations and active  voices in
> the world of Culture, free/libre knowledge and the new forms of  cultural
> production and distribution.
> 
> The FCForum is a open space to  all citizens, to everybody who is seriously
> working towards achieving a legal  and economically sustainable future. For
> citizens, researchers and for  artists.
